Caring for Brisbane’s Most Popular Hedges

Different plants have different needs. Here’s a quick guide to some Brisbane favourites:

Lilly Pilly Hedges

The quintessential Brisbane hedge! Lilly Pillies are fast-growing and require regular trimming (3-4 times a year) to keep them dense and compact. A light trim encourages the new growth to flush in beautiful shades of red and pink.

Murraya (Mock Orange)

Loved for its fragrant white flowers, Murraya needs regular trimming to prevent it from becoming a small tree. Prune after flowering to shape it and encourage more blooms.

Viburnum

A tough and reliable choice for a dense privacy screen. Viburnum can be shaped into a formal hedge and benefits from a good prune in spring to maintain its form.
